1. Composition

The composition of every steel essentially dictates its properties and suitability for varied functions. Within the context of “10k gold vs bronze vs silver”, the distinct elemental make-up of every materials is paramount. 10k gold is an alloy containing 41.7% pure gold, with the remaining 58.3% consisting of different metals like copper, silver, or zinc. This alloying course of is important in figuring out the steel’s hardness, colour, and resistance to put on. The next proportion of copper, for example, will impart a extra reddish hue to the gold. Bronze, then again, primarily includes copper (usually 88%) and tin (round 12%), with hint quantities of different components. This particular mixture lends bronze its attribute energy and corrosion resistance, making it appropriate for functions like bearings and marine {hardware}. Silver, in its commercially pure kind (usually designated as .925 sterling silver), consists of 92.5% silver and seven.5% of one other steel, often copper. This alloy is important to extend silver’s hardness and sturdiness, as pure silver is just too comfortable for many sensible makes use of. The differing compositions are the basis reason behind the various traits noticed in these three supplies.

Actual-world examples illustrate the sensible significance of those compositional variations. Think about the usage of 10k gold in jewellery meant for every day put on. The inclusion of different metals will increase its sturdiness in comparison with increased karat gold, stopping scratching and deformation. Bronze’s use in shipbuilding highlights its resistance to saltwater corrosion, a direct consequence of its copper-tin composition. Sterling silver’s software in silverware demonstrates its capacity to be polished to a excessive shine, a visible attribute straight associated to its excessive silver content material. 3. Corrosion Resistance

Corrosion resistance is a important issue differentiating 10k gold, bronze, and silver. Every materials reveals various levels of resistance to degradation attributable to environmental elements, influencing their long-term efficiency and suitability for particular functions. Understanding these variations is crucial for knowledgeable materials choice.

  • Electrochemical Properties

    The electrochemical properties of a steel straight influence its susceptibility to corrosion. Gold, in its pure kind, is very immune to corrosion resulting from its noble nature and low reactivity. 10k gold, being an alloy, reveals barely diminished corrosion resistance relying on the composition of the extra metals. Bronze, primarily composed of copper and tin, types a protecting patina over time, enhancing its resistance to atmospheric corrosion. Silver, whereas much less noble than gold, corrodes at a slower price in lots of environments however is inclined to tarnishing resulting from reactions with sulfur compounds within the air.

  • Environmental Publicity

    The surroundings during which a steel is used considerably influences its corrosion price. Marine environments, characterised by excessive salt content material, pose a substantial corrosive risk. Bronze, resulting from its capacity to kind a protecting oxide layer, is especially well-suited for marine functions. Whereas 10k gold usually resists corrosion in most environments, publicity to robust acids or bases could cause degradation. Silver tarnishes readily within the presence of sulfur compounds, necessitating periodic cleansing to keep up its luster.

  • Protecting Layers and Patina Formation

    The formation of protecting layers can considerably improve a steel’s corrosion resistance. Bronze develops a patina, a inexperienced or brown layer of copper oxides, carbonates, and sulfates, which acts as a barrier in opposition to additional corrosion. Whereas 10k gold doesn’t kind a protecting patina, the presence of sure alloying metals can contribute to its general resistance. Silver doesn’t kind a steady protecting layer, making it weak to floor corrosion and tarnish.

  • Purposes and Longevity

    The various corrosion resistance ranges dictate the suitability of those metals for various functions. Bronze is broadly utilized in marine {hardware}, statues, and architectural components resulting from its inherent resistance. 10k gold is a well-liked alternative for jewellery resulting from its steadiness of sturdiness, value, and corrosion resistance. Silver is usually employed in ornamental objects and electrical contacts, however requires protecting coatings or common upkeep to forestall tarnishing.

6. Conductivity

Electrical conductivity, the power of a cloth to conduct electrical present, is a key property distinguishing 10k gold, bronze, and silver. The various conductivity ranges straight affect their functions in electrical parts, electronics, and different fields the place environment friendly present transmission is crucial. This part explores the conductive properties of every steel.

  • Intrinsic Conductivity of Pure Metals

    Silver boasts the best electrical conductivity of the three, making it a benchmark for conductive supplies. Copper, the first part of bronze, reveals wonderful conductivity, although lower than silver. Gold, whereas additionally conductive, has a decrease conductivity than each silver and copper. Alloying gold to create 10k gold additional reduces its conductivity because of the presence of different metals.

  • Affect of Alloying on Conductivity

    The introduction of alloying components invariably reduces a steel’s conductivity. In 10k gold, the presence of metals like copper, nickel, or zinc decreases its conductivity in comparison with pure gold. Bronze, being an alloy of copper and tin, possesses decrease conductivity than pure copper. Sterling silver, though an alloy, maintains a excessive degree of conductivity because of the comparatively small proportion of alloying components usually used.

  • Purposes Primarily based on Conductivity

    The differing conductivity ranges dictate the suitability of every steel for varied functions. Silver is often utilized in high-performance electrical contacts and conductors the place minimal vitality loss is essential. Copper and bronze discover in depth use in wiring, connectors, and electrical motor parts the place excessive conductivity and mechanical energy are required. 10k gold, whereas not usually chosen solely for its conductivity, is utilized in low-voltage contacts and connectors the place its corrosion resistance and aesthetic attraction are valued.

  • Sensible Concerns and Commerce-offs

    In sensible functions, conductivity is usually balanced in opposition to different elements akin to value, corrosion resistance, and mechanical energy. Whereas silver affords the best conductivity, its value and susceptibility to tarnishing can restrict its use. Copper and bronze present a cheaper answer with acceptable conductivity and good mechanical properties. 10k gold affords a compromise, offering reasonable conductivity with enhanced sturdiness and aesthetic attraction, albeit at a better worth level.

Query 1: Is 10k gold extra sturdy than pure gold?

Sure, 10k gold is considerably extra sturdy than pure gold. The alloying metals current in 10k gold, akin to copper or nickel, improve its hardness and resistance to scratching and bending. This makes it appropriate for jewellery meant for on a regular basis put on.

Query 2: Why is bronze usually utilized in marine functions?

Bronze reveals superior corrosion resistance in saltwater environments in comparison with many different metals. The formation of a protecting patina on its floor prevents additional degradation, making it splendid for marine {hardware}, propellers, and underwater parts.

Query 3: Does silver tarnish? In that case, why?

Sure, silver is liable to tarnishing. This happens resulting from a chemical response with sulfur compounds current within the air and sure supplies. The ensuing silver sulfide types a darkish layer on the floor, requiring periodic cleansing to revive the steel’s luster.

Query 4: How does the price of 10k gold evaluate to silver and bronze?

10k gold usually carries a better value than each silver and bronze. The value is primarily decided by the fluctuating market worth of gold and the gold content material inside the alloy. Silver is usually inexpensive than gold, whereas bronze, composed of base metals, is probably the most reasonably priced possibility.

Query 5: Is 10k gold a good selection for people with steel allergy symptoms?

The suitability of 10k gold for people with steel allergy symptoms is dependent upon the precise alloy composition. If it accommodates nickel, a typical allergen, it could set off a response. Hypoallergenic alternate options, akin to nickel-free 10k gold or different metals like titanium, must be thought of.

Query 6: Which of those supplies is greatest suited to electrical conductivity?

Silver reveals the best electrical conductivity amongst 10k gold, bronze, and silver. Whereas copper, the first part of bronze, can also be a very good conductor, it’s much less conductive than silver. 10k gold has a decrease conductivity in comparison with each because of the presence of alloying metals.
